Description:

Using the "New Login in a Window" menu item in GNOME, the following error box is displayed:

Cannot start new display
The nested X server is not available, or GDM is badly configured.
Please install the Xnest package in order to use the nested login.

Additional info:
gnome-desktop 2.24.2-1
xorg-server 1.5.3-3
gdm 2.20.8-2
"/usr/share/gdm/defaults.conf" has typo on line 195. See attached file.
Steps to reproduce:

1. Click Applications --> System Tools --> New Login in a Window
2. See the error "Cannot start new display".
